SCRIPT FOR AUDITION

Please prepare the following in your audition video.

ARTHUR

Goodbye, my love . . .

(GUENEVERE exits, taking a different path from LANCELOT)

. . . My dearest love.

(He stands for a moment in silence. A rustling is heard behind the tent)

Who's there? Who's there? Come here boy!

(TOM, a young lad about fourteen, appears from behind the tent -- he carries a bow)

TOM

(Frightened)

Forgive me, Your Majesty. I was searching for the Sergeant of Arms and got lost. I didn't wish to disturb you.

ARTHUR

Who are you, boy? Where did you come from? You ought to be in bed. Are you a page?

TOM

I came to fight for the Round Table. I'm very good with the bow.

ARTHUR

(takes bow from him and inspects it)

And do you think you will kill people with this bow of yours?

TOM

Oh yes, Milord. I intend to be a Knight.

ARTHUR

A Knight. . . ?

TOM

Yes, Milord. Of the Round Table.

ARTHUR

When did you decide upon this nonexistent career? Was your village protected by Knights when you were a small boy? Did your father serve a Knight?

TOM

Oh, no, Milord. I only know of them. The stories people tell.

ARTHUR

From the stories people tell you wish to be a Knight?

(A strange light comes into his eyes)

What do you think you know of the Knights and the Round Table?

TOM

I know everything, Milord. Might for right! Right for right! Justice for all! Everything!

ARTHUR

Come here, my boy. Tell me your name.

TOM

It is Tom, Milord.

ARTHUR

Where is your home?

TOM

In Warwick, Milord.

ARTHUR

Then listen to me, Tom of Warwick. You will not fight in the battle, do you hear?  You will run behind the lines and hide in a tent till it is over. Then you will return to your home in England. Alive. To grow up and grow old. Do you understand?

TOM

Yes, Milord.

ARTHUR

And for as long as you live you will remember what I, the King, tell you; and you will do as I command.

TOM

(No longer disappointed)

Yes, Milord.
